How to fill out the CHILD CARE DIRECTOR SELF-ASSESSMENT PAGE 1 Of 5 Think ... - Gsa online
This guide will provide you with a clear and structured approach for completing the Child Care Director Self-Assessment. By following these instructions, you will assess your strengths and improvement needs effectively.
Follow the steps to complete your self-assessment seamlessly.
- Press the ‘Get Form’ button to retrieve the assessment form and open it in your chosen editor.
- Fill in the date, your name, job title, facility name, and facility MDH license number. This information helps to personalize your assessment and can be useful for future reference.
- In the section labeled 'Think about Your Strengths and Needs', reflect on your strengths and areas for improvement as a child care director. Write concise, honest statements in the provided spaces.
- List your professional career goals in the designated area. This allows you to set a clear vision for your future and areas to focus on for growth.
- Rank yourself for each skill area using a scale from 1 to 5, where 5 indicates mastery. Be thoughtful in your evaluation, as this will inform your improvement planning.
- Convert your total score for each section to a percentage by dividing the score you received by the maximum possible score. This calculation helps you understand your performance relative to potential.
- Once you have completed all sections and calculated your scores, thoroughly review your entries for completeness and accuracy.
- Save your changes, and decide whether to download, print, or share the completed assessment, ensuring you have access to your self-improvement plan.
